This image features a traditional Malaysian batik pattern prominently used in clothing design. The intricate motifs and vibrant colors represent the rich cultural heritage of Malaysia. Batik is a handcrafted technique involving wax-resist dyeing, which adds uniqueness to each fabric. This particular pattern showcases details that are commonly found in Malaysian attire, making it an excellent representation of traditional craftsmanship.
